My daughter is outgrowing the next to me crib and I am looking to transfer her into a cot next to the bed for cosleeping (instead of in her own room). Has anyone done this before and could recommend a cot please?

I've seen online Ikea Gulliver hacks but I can't seem to compute the instructions running on low sleep! If anyone has used this cot can you advise? How do you get the cot to be the right height next to the bed mattress with only three sides on the cot?

We had the IKEA one. Basically you build it as the daybed with one side missing and then you drill new holes to position the mattress so it’s flush to your bed height wise. There will be a gap where the fourth side would be, you push the mattress against your bed so it’s right up against it and level and just use a rolled up towel or piece of foam to fill the gap on the other side. It’s actually very easy. That cot got us through about 4 years of combined co-sleeping.
